
在Excel中快速计算线程的核心方法包括:使用多线程计算、优化公式计算、使用数组公式、减少不必要的计算、合理使用表格和函数。其中,使用多线程计算是一个非常有效的方法,它可以显著提高数据处理和计算的效率。通过开启Excel的多线程计算功能,用户可以利用多核处理器的优势来并行处理多个任务,从而加快计算速度。
使用多线程计算:多线程计算是指利用多核处理器同时处理多个任务,从而加快计算速度。Excel默认情况下是启用了多线程计算的,但用户也可以根据需求进行手动调整。具体操作如下:打开Excel,点击“文件”菜单,选择“选项”,在弹出的对话框中选择“高级”,然后在“公式”部分找到“启用多线程计算”选项,勾选并设置所需的线程数。
一、多线程计算的设置和优势
1、设置多线程计算
多线程计算的设置非常简单,用户只需按照以下步骤操作即可:
- 打开Excel,点击“文件”菜单。
- 选择“选项”,弹出“Excel选项”对话框。
- 在“Excel选项”对话框中,选择“高级”。
- 在“高级”选项中,找到“公式”部分。
- 勾选“启用多线程计算”选项,并设置所需的线程数。
通过上述步骤,用户可以启用和配置多线程计算,从而显著提高计算效率。
2、多线程计算的优势
多线程计算的主要优势包括:
- 提高计算速度:多线程计算可以显著提高数据处理和计算的速度,尤其是在处理大量数据或复杂公式时。
- 提升效率:利用多核处理器的优势,多线程计算可以同时处理多个任务,从而提高整体工作效率。
- 减少等待时间:多线程计算可以减少用户在等待计算结果时的时间,提高工作流的流畅性。
二、优化公式计算
1、简化公式
简化公式是提高计算效率的一个重要方法。复杂的公式通常需要较长的计算时间,而简化公式可以减少计算量,从而提高速度。例如,可以将多重嵌套的IF函数简化为更简单的逻辑表达式,或者使用Excel的内置函数来替代复杂的自定义计算。
2、避免重复计算
在Excel中,避免重复计算也是提高效率的关键。例如,当一个公式需要多次引用同一个计算结果时,可以将该结果存储在一个单独的单元格中,然后在其他公式中引用该单元格,而不是每次都重新计算。这不仅可以减少计算量,还可以提高公式的可读性和维护性。
三、使用数组公式
1、数组公式的优势
数组公式是一种强大的工具,可以一次性对多个数据进行计算,从而提高效率。与普通公式不同,数组公式可以同时处理一组数据,并返回多个结果。例如,SUMPRODUCT函数可以在一个公式中同时计算多个乘积的和,而不需要使用多个单独的SUM和PRODUCT函数。
2、数组公式的使用方法
要使用数组公式,用户需要在输入公式时按下Ctrl+Shift+Enter键,而不是普通的Enter键。这将告诉Excel将公式作为数组公式进行处理。例如,以下是一个简单的数组公式,用于计算两个数组的点积:
=SUM(A1:A5 * B1:B5)
在输入该公式后,按下Ctrl+Shift+Enter键,Excel将自动将其转换为数组公式,并在公式周围添加大括号:
{=SUM(A1:A5 * B1:B5)}
四、减少不必要的计算
1、禁用自动计算
在处理大量数据或复杂公式时,可以考虑暂时禁用Excel的自动计算功能,然后在所有公式输入完成后再手动重新计算。这可以减少不必要的计算,提高效率。具体操作如下:
- 打开Excel,点击“公式”菜单。
- 选择“计算选项”。
- 在弹出的菜单中选择“手动”。
这样,Excel将不会在每次输入公式或更改数据时自动重新计算,而是等待用户手动触发计算。
2、使用高效的引用方法
在编写公式时,尽量使用相对引用而不是绝对引用,这样可以减少计算量。例如,如果一个公式需要引用多个单元格,可以使用区域引用而不是单个单元格引用。这不仅可以提高计算效率,还可以减少错误的发生。
五、合理使用表格和函数
1、使用Excel表格
Excel表格是一种强大的工具,可以帮助用户更高效地管理和处理数据。通过将数据转换为表格,用户可以轻松地对数据进行排序、筛选和汇总,从而提高工作效率。此外,表格还具有自动扩展和自动填充功能,可以减少手动操作的时间和错误。
2、使用高效的函数
Excel提供了许多高效的内置函数,可以帮助用户快速计算和处理数据。例如,使用SUMIFS函数可以同时对多个条件进行求和,而不是使用多个嵌套的IF函数;使用VLOOKUP函数可以快速查找和返回数据,而不是手动遍历数据表。通过合理使用这些高效的函数,用户可以显著提高计算效率。
六、其他提高计算效率的方法
1、使用Excel插件
除了内置的功能外,用户还可以使用第三方Excel插件来提高计算效率。例如,Power Query是一款强大的数据处理工具,可以帮助用户轻松地对数据进行清洗、转换和分析;而Solver是一款优化工具,可以帮助用户解决复杂的优化问题。通过合理使用这些插件,用户可以显著提高工作效率。
2、硬件升级
最后,用户还可以通过硬件升级来提高计算效率。例如,升级计算机的处理器、内存和硬盘可以显著提高Excel的运行速度和计算能力。此外,使用更高版本的Excel(如Excel 2019或Office 365)也可以享受更多的优化和性能提升。
结论
通过使用多线程计算、优化公式计算、使用数组公式、减少不必要的计算、合理使用表格和函数等方法,用户可以显著提高Excel的计算效率。多线程计算是其中最为关键的一环,它可以利用多核处理器的优势来并行处理多个任务,从而加快计算速度。除了这些方法外,用户还可以考虑使用Excel插件和硬件升级来进一步提升性能。通过综合运用这些技巧和方法,用户可以在Excel中实现快速、高效的计算。
相关问答FAQs:
Q: 如何在Excel中进行线程计算以提高速度?
A: Excel本身并不支持多线程计算,但可以通过以下方法来提高计算速度:
Q: 有什么方法可以在Excel中加快计算速度?
A: 以下是几种加快Excel计算速度的方法:
Q: 如何利用Excel VBA实现多线程计算?
A: 虽然Excel本身不支持多线程计算,但可以通过使用VBA宏来实现类似效果的多线程计算。以下是一个简单的示例:
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4406649